Visualizzazione dei risultati da 1 a 5 su 5
  1. #1
    Utente di HTML.it L'avatar di paul78
    Registrato dal
    Apr 2010
    Messaggi
    515

    refresh o update jcombobox immediata....

    ciao a tutti....

    dal mio JComboBox faccio uscire la colonna della mio database...

    ho 2 JButton dove posso inserire o eliminare le query....

    nel momento in cui aggiungo un item scrivo "combo.addItem"

    fin quì non ci sono problemi.....

    il problema sorge nel momento in cui elimino un item....

    in pratica lo elimina dal db!!! cioè nel momento in cui chiudo il programma e lo apro l'item lo elimina dal db....vorrei che l'item eliminato lo eliminasse in tempo reale anche dal JComboBox....

    spero di essere stato chiaro....

    help!!!!

  2. #2
    Utente di HTML.it
    Registrato dal
    Dec 2009
    Messaggi
    1,123
    Ti sei espresso in maniera confusa, ma si è capito più o meno.
    Devi utilizzare DefaultComboBoxModel sia per aggiungere che per rimuovere.

  3. #3
    Utente di HTML.it L'avatar di paul78
    Registrato dal
    Apr 2010
    Messaggi
    515
    ho lo stesso problema....


    ti scrivo il cod.
    codice:
    try {			
    int[] selezione = listEdit.getSelectedIndices();
    conn = DriverManager.getConnection("jdbc:mysql://localhost/basi?user=root&password=12345");					
    for (int i=0; i<selezione.length; i++) {						
    QueryEliminaPlaylist temp = (QueryEliminaPlaylist)listEdit.getModel().getElementAt(selezione[i]);				
    pstmt = (PreparedStatement) conn.prepareStatement("delete from combolist where id="+temp.idNum4);							
    pstmt.execute();
    pstmt.executeUpdate();
     
    modelEdit.removeElement(listEdit.getSelectedValue());
    
    modelComboPrincipale.removeElement(listEdit.getSelectedValue());
    modelComboEdit.removeElement(listEdit.getSelectedValue());
    
    pstmt.close();
    conn.close();						
    }
    					
    }
    catch (Exception exc) {
    System.out.println("Errore: "+ exc.getMessage());
    }
    il modelEdit lo elimina...mentre il combo no!!!!

    entrambi i combo non fanno parte di questo frame....non vorrei che eliminasse solo quello che appartiene allo stesso frame....

  4. #4
    Utente di HTML.it
    Registrato dal
    Dec 2009
    Messaggi
    1,123
    Se non fanno parte del frame come fai a richiamarli scusa?
    Mi sembra un tantino disordinato il codice.

  5. #5
    Utente di HTML.it L'avatar di paul78
    Registrato dal
    Apr 2010
    Messaggi
    515
    allora come faccio ad aggiornare JComboBox se non fa parte dello stesso frame????

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.